Voice Quality (2026): What Makes ElevenLabs Stand Out
ElevenLabsâ advantage is not just âclarity.â Many tools can produce clear speech. The difference is prosodyâthe subtle timing, stress, and rhythm that makes audio sound human.
Where ElevenLabs is excellent
- Conversational cadence: less robotic âsame beat every sentenceâ rhythm
- Emphasis: it often stresses the right words without heavy prompt engineering
- Emotion: many voices can convey excitement, seriousness, warmth, etc.
- Pauses: punctuation and sentence structure usually translate to natural timing
Where it can still break
Even the best AI voices still fail sometimes:
- Proper nouns & jargon: company names, drug names, technical terms
- Acronyms: âAPI,â âSaaS,â âNVIDIA,â etc. may need custom spelling
- Long-form drift: across long scripts, tone can subtly shift if generated in chunks
- Over-acting: some voices can sound too âperformativeâ on marketing copy
Practical fix: build a small âpronunciation cheat sheetâ and keep generation settings consistent across chapters/segments.

2) Voice Cloning
Voice cloning enables:
- A consistent brand voice across all your content
- Fixing mistakes without re-recording
- Creating localized versions with a consistent âspeaker identityâ (workflow-dependent)
Quality depends heavily on the source audio. You want:
- clean mic
- minimal background noise
- consistent distance from mic
- neutral tone (unless you specifically want a style)

Hands-On Workflow: How to Get Professional Results
Step 1: Write for speech (not reading)
A script that reads well is not always a script that sounds good.
Do:
- shorter sentences
- contractions (itâs, youâre)
- punctuation for pacing
- numbers written out (âtwenty-fiveâ)
Avoid:
- overly complex nested clauses
- too many commas per sentence
- lists that sound monotone
Step 2: Create a pronunciation list
Create a simple table like:
| Term | Preferred spelling |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| âAcmeAIâ | âAcme A Iâ | separate letters |
| âNguyenâ | âNâwinâ | phonetic |
Then keep it consistent across every generation.
Step 3: Generate in paragraphs, not line-by-line
Generating line-by-line increases the chance of tone shifts. Generate in larger blocks where possible, then cut in an audio editor.
Step 4: Post-process audio lightly
Even great AI audio benefits from minimal mastering:
- normalization / loudness matching
- gentle compression
- EQ cleanup
- silence trimming
This is especially important for YouTube.
